The typical American commute has been getting longer each year since 2010. The average one-way commute in Cherokee County takes 24.6 minutes. That's shorter than the US average of 26.4 minutes.

How people in Cherokee County get to work:
- 81.6% drive their own car alone
- 6.3% carpool with others
- 6.9% work from home
- 0.3% take mass transit
